Most of the genuine companies buy these damaged cars at fairly good prices because they benefit from their many parts, which they sell separately.

In your quest for profit-making out of your junk, you can also take an inventory of the scrap. Evaluate the parts that are in good shape and find out whether there are any additives, jumper cables, or even a tire that could be sold separately. Also, look carefully into the vehicle and below the seats to make sure that there are no valuables left therein.

Transactions are not easy to conduct without the right ownership documents. People have turned into stealing wrecked vehicles and selling them in junkyards. This has made the buyers quite cautious because the problem is on their end all the time. Therefore, you should be in possession of your original title if you have to approve of the transaction.
